About This Performance
The New York City Ballet Spring Gala represents one of the most prestigious events in the American ballet calendar, showcasing the company's artistic excellence at the peak of their season. Founded by George Balanchine and Lincoln Kirstein in 1948, NYCB has become synonymous with neoclassical ballet, combining classical technique with contemporary innovation. The Spring Gala traditionally features a carefully curated selection of works that highlight both the company's signature Balanchine repertoire and exciting new commissions, often including world premieres that push the boundaries of classical dance.
Expect an evening of unparalleled artistry where technical precision meets emotional depth. The gala format allows audiences to experience multiple works in one performance, from intimate pas de deux to full-company spectacles. The atmosphere is electric, with New York's cultural elite joining ballet enthusiasts for what many consider the social and artistic highlight of the spring season. Whether you're a longtime ballet devotee or curious newcomer, the varied program offers something to captivate every viewer, from the athleticism of contemporary pieces to the timeless elegance of classical works.
The David H. Koch Theater at Lincoln Center provides the perfect setting for this grand celebration, with its spacious stage allowing the full scope of NYCB's choreographic vision to unfold. The theater's excellent sightlines and acoustics ensure that every gesture and musical note resonates throughout the house. As the company's home venue, the Koch Theater has witnessed decades of ballet history, and the Spring Gala continues this legacy of artistic achievement in one of the world's most beautiful performing arts spaces.

What to Expect
Dress Code
Smart casual to business casual is appropriate for most dance performances.
Arrival
Arrive 15-30 minutes early. Latecomers may be seated at the discretion of the venue.
During the Show
Silence your phone. Applause is welcome between pieces or at the end of each act.
